All students who have arrived in Toronto from either out of country or out of province are required to complete a placement test at a Newcomer Reception Centre.
No need to study! This is an assessment to help match you with the best grade/course type to start your journey here. Counsellors will talk to you about your learning goals during the registration process and help you make a plan to meet your post-secondary requirements. Assessment results are not directive, but will help identify a supportive place to start your education in Ontario.
Newcomers should submit a registration request at East York C. I. (see box above)
Guidance will contact you and invite you for a registration appointment
Guidance will submit a request for a newcomer assessment for you
The Reception Centre will contact you and invite you to an assessment session
Your results will be shared with the school
Guidance will connect to discuss any recommended schedule changes

East York C. I. is very close to Greenwood Secondary School. Greenwood offers a wide range of ESL supported courses. If you are an early English language learner, you are able to start your courses at Greenwood SS and move to East York CI as your confidence builds. If you live outside of the East York C. I. catchment area, you may apply for registration through Out-of-Area Admissions. The due date is in January for entry the following September and spaces are extremely limited.
